Thought I'd post this in case anyone had interest. Was lucky enough to acquire a Magee Portrait Old Mill recently which completed my Magie/Magee back run. I've been pursuing this run for the past 4 years and with it's completion will probably ease up on any further T206 purchases in the nearer term though I have been thinking of possibly trying for a similar run on the Kid Elberfeld Washington and NY portrait. Anyway here they are (assuming I can get the pictures to post correctly):
Left to Right: Magie - Piedmont 150, SGC 20, Factory 25, 2nd District of VA Magee - EDPG, SGC A, Factory 17, 2nd District of VA Magee - Hindu, SGC 20, Factory 649, 1st District of NY Magee - Old Mill, SGC 40, Factory 25, 2nd District of VA Magee - Piedmont 150, PSA 4, Factory 25, 2nd District of VA Magee - Piedmont 350, SGC 60, Factory 25, 2nd District of VA Magee - Sovereign 150, PSA 4, Factory 25, 2nd District of VA Magee - Sweet Caporal 150, PSA 2, Factory 25, 2nd District of VA Magee - Sweet Caporal 150, SGC 45, Factory 30, 2nd District of NY Magee - Sweet Caporal 350, SGC 45, Factory 25, 2nd District of VA Magee - Sweet Caporal 350, SGC 60, Facxtory 30, 2nd District of NY http://imgur.com/a/m7s4v http://imgur.com/bmnhAmZ Last edited by iwantitiwinit; 12-23-2016 at 11:19 AM. |

I believe there are only 2 Magee portrait Old Mill backs. I have an SGC 40 that I purchased in a Goodwin auction early last year and the second is the one currently offered. Up until 2.5 years ago the combined SGC and PSA population reports reflected zero population of that front back combination so it would be very unusual for 4 actual cards to be discovered in that short time period when previously there had not been any known. Relative to the claim that the current offering is the only known example I notified Bill Goodwin of my purchasing an OM from him a year and a half ago and he has removed that "only example known" statement from the description in his live auction detail.

Yeah, and I see why they do it that way, because we can't ever know with 100% certainty that it was never printed. However, in practice we can assume that one almost certainly doesn't exist. Just like a Sov350 Elberfeld Portrait Washington almost certainly doesn't exist and a SC 350/25 Elberfeld NY almost certainly doesn't exist. The only two backs that share Elberfeld NY & Elberfeld Port Wash are Piedmont 350 and SC 350/30. It kind of makes sense too as those two backs were printed in larger quantities than SC 350/25, Sov350 and Old Mill.
Magee is a different case because there are a handful floating out there. There have certainly been some collectors who have known that card exists (at least the guys who owned them). And card target has sales of the two PSA copies that Pat showed. With Elberfeld NY Old Mill, no one has seen it and most Old Mill collectors don't expect it to exist because it doesn't fit the pattern.
